Recent Insider Activity Suggests Potential Gains for Simmons First National Corp. (SFNC)

In a filing, Simmons First National Corp. revealed its EVP, Chief Accounting Officer Garner David W unloaded Company’s shares for reported $76356.0 on Aug 23 ’24. In the deal valued at $21.21 per share,3,600 shares were sold. As a result of this transaction, Garner David W now holds 64,966 shares worth roughly $1.51 million.

Price Performance Review of SFNC

On Friday, Simmons First National Corp. [NASDAQ:SFNC] saw its stock fall -0.09% to $23.28. Over the last five days, the stock has gained 4.49%. Simmons First National Corp. shares have risen nearly 17.34% since the year began. Nevertheless, the stocks have risen 44.06% over the past one year. While a 52-week high of $23.68 was reached on 10/16/24, a 52-week low of $13.36 was recorded on 06/17/24. SMA at 50 days reached $21.11, while 200 days put it at $19.18.

How much short interest is there in Simmons First National Corp.?

A steep rise in short interest was recorded in Simmons First National Corp. stocks on 2024-09-30, growing by 0.15 million shares to a total of 2.49 million shares. Yahoo Finance data shows the prior-month short interest on 2024-08-30 was 2.35 million shares. There was a rise of 5.9%, which implies that there is a positive sentiment for the stock.
